Specs
Build
Frame

FACT 9m carbon, World Cup XC 29 Geometry, M5 rear triangle, carbon PF30 BB, carbon headset cups, 142mm dropouts, internal cable routing, PM 160 rear brake, SWAT tool cradle

BB StandardPF30, Press Fit

Fork

RockShox RS-1 Brain, Solo Air spring, 100mm travel, Spike Valve, top-mount Brain Fade adjust, rebound adjust, inverted design, tapered carbon crown/steerer, 46mm offset, 15mm Maxle Ultimate thru-axle

Travel100mm

Spring TypeAir

Shock

FOX/Specialized remote Mini Brain, AUTOSAG, Spike Valve, Brain Fade adjust I-Valve, Kashima Coating, 200x48mm

Bottom Bracket

SRAM, PF30, OS press-in bearings, sealed cartridge

Headset

1-1/8"" upper, 1-1/2"" lower, threadless, Campy style, cartridge bearings

Stem

Specialized Stout XC, 3D forged alloy, 4-bolt, 6-degree rise, anti-corrosion hardware

Handlebar

Specialized, 7050 alloy, 8-backsweep, 6-upsweep, 10mm rise, 720mm, 31.8mm

Saddle

Body Geometry Phenom Expert, hollow Ti rails, 143mm

Seatpost

S-Works FACT carbon, 20mm offset, 27.2mm

TypeRigid

Pedals

Nylon, CEN std. w/ toe clips

Grips

Specialized Sip Grip, light lock-on, half-waffle, S/M: regular thickness, L/XL: XL thickness

Groupset
Rear Derailleur

SRAM X01, 11-speed, carbon cage

Crank

Custom SRAM S-2200, carbon, PF30 spindle, 30T, 94mm BCD spider

Shifters

SRAM X01, 11-speed, trigger

Cassette

SRAM X01, 11-speed, 10-42t

Chain

SRAM PC-X1, 11-speed

Brakes

Front: Shimano Deore XT, Ice-Tech metallic pads, Rear: Shimano Deore XT, Ice-Tech metallic pads

TypeShimano XT Hydraulic Disc

Brake Levers

Shimano XT, I-spec compatible

Wheels
Rims

Roval Control Carbon 29, carbon, disc

Spokes

DT Swiss Revolution

Front Hub

Roval Control Carbon, Torque Tube

Rear Hub

Roval Control Carbon 142+, Torque Tube, SRAM XX1 XD driver body

Tires

Front: S-Works Fast Trak, 120TPI, 2Bliss Ready, folding bead, 29x2.0"", Rear: S-Works Fast Trak, 120TPI, 2Bliss Ready, folding bead, 29x2.0""
